Jewish students' anger over Labour’s failure to publish report into Oxford antisemitism

Jewish students have accused Labour of sweeping allegations of antisemitism at Oxford University Labour Club under the carpet.

An investigation into Jew-hate at OULC was launched in February after Alex Chalmers, the co-chairman of the club, resigned, claiming a large proportion of members “have some kind of problem with Jews”.

He alleged that members used the slur "Zio" and had expressed support for the Islamist group Hamas.

The investigation, chaired by Baroness Royall, reported in May, but Labour's National Executive Committee blocked the full publication of the report.
